Dear Friend,

I appreciate your reading this weekly update and continue to encourage you to forward to your family and friends. As always if you need anything from my office, you can reach us via our Contact Us page or by calling 202-225-5031.

Mississippians In D.C.

Last week, I met with Supervisors Scott Berry and Brad Calhoun of Rankin County and Mayor Jake Windham of Pearl. I’m thankful to have great local leaders and enjoyed discussing how my work in Congress can be helpful to local communities.

Image

I enjoyed giving students from Mississippi State University’s Stennis Montgomery Association a tour of the Capitol and answering their questions about how our republic operates. As Benjamin Franklin reminded us, “It’s a republic, if you can keep it.”

Image

Pushing Back on the Biden Administration’s Green Energy Disasters

House Republicans have been pushing back on Biden’s radical green energy agenda. I am committed to protecting American energy and industry and stopping the unnecessary regulations that the Biden Administration is placing on the American people.

 

Image

 

Military Academy Day

I am honored to host my 2024 Military Academy Day at Brandon High School this year on April 20th. Check out my video to learn more about participating.

Image

 

Mississippi on the National Stage

I’m excited to see Starkville and Bay St. Louis in the running for best small town in the South. I’m especially proud to represent Starkville – Mississippi’s College Town. Read more here.

Image

 

Serving Mississippians at Home

My staff recently held a Constituent Services Day in Neshoba County. I’m thankful to have a dedicated team that works hard serving Mississippians. Be on the lookout for a Constituent Services Day in your area soon.

Image

Celebrating Easter

I hope that you and your family have a wonderful Easter this year. I am thankful to have time with my family to celebrate Christ’s rising from the dead. Because Christ died and rose again, we have an opportunity for eternal life.
